Tips For Threading Pressure Sensitive Adhesive (PSA) Film

Use Kraft paper for one-sided lamination.

Refer to “Fig. 6-14. Configurations for Poly-in and Poly-out Films.” for the proper film configuration.

Whenever possible, pull the remaining web of film out the front of the laminator after the finished item has been removed.

Pre-Coating Boards

You may wish to pre-coat mounting boards ahead of time with PSA mounting film.

PSA mounting film

Board

Fig. 6-16. Laminator Ready for Pre-Coating Boards.

To pre-coat boards:

1.Load the laminator as shown in “Fig. 6-16. Laminator Ready for Pre-Coating Boards.”

2.Adjust the roller pressure handle to the proper mounting setting.

3.Start a leader board into the rollers.

4.Press RUN or the foot switch.

5.Continue feeding one board after another. Tip: Butt the leading edge of the next board to the trailing edge of the previous one to ensure an even application of film.

6.Press STOP when the last board exits the machine.

Mounting Only

This process requires a decaled item with PSA mounting adhesive. Refer to the To run the second pass instructions in the Decaling In Two Passes section of this chapter. An alternative method is to use a PSA pre-treated board on page 6-8, figure 6.15
